Written by Khondaker Zahin Fuad
In today’s fast-paced financial world, loan management systems (LMS) play a crucial role in ensuring smooth operations for both lenders and borrowers. Native desktop loan management applications are among the most efficient solutions in managing loans, ensuring that tasks such as loan tracking, approval processes, payments, and financial reporting are seamless and user-friendly. As the demand for robust and secure financial management tools rises, understanding the development of these applications becomes vital for businesses looking to stay ahead.
A native desktop loan management application is a software solution specifically designed to run on a particular operating system, such as Windows, macOS, or Linux. These applications are built to handle various aspects of loan servicing, including loan tracking, payment management, approval processes, customer service, and compliance management. Since they are tailored for a specific platform, native desktop applications generally provide superior performance, better security, and smoother user experience compared to web-based alternatives.
When it comes to native desktop loan management application development, there are various types of applications depending on the needs of the users and the functionality they offer. Below are some of the key types:
A Loan Origination System (LOS) helps automate the loan approval process by enabling the origination of loans from start to finish. It integrates with other software systems, like credit scoring tools, to help assess the eligibility of applicants quickly. A native desktop application can enhance the speed and security of this process, reducing human errors and time delays.
Key Features:
Loan servicing applications are responsible for the ongoing management of loans after they are originated. They include features for managing payment schedules, balances, late fees, and loan modifications. These applications also handle communications with borrowers, ensuring timely updates and notifications.
For institutions managing loans that have become delinquent, Loan Collection Systems help in managing overdue payments and recovering outstanding debts. Native desktop applications for loan collections streamline communication with borrowers and automate workflows, ensuring that collection efforts are efficient.
Financial reporting tools within loan management applications provide vital insights into the overall performance of a lending institution. These tools generate real-time reports on loan performance, including arrears, interest income, and default rates. Native desktop applications ensure that these reports are easily generated and accessible for management.
In the highly regulated financial industry, maintaining compliance with industry standards and managing risks are top priorities. Native desktop loan management applications built with compliance and risk management functionalities ensure that all loan processes adhere to local and international regulations, such as data protection laws and anti-money laundering policies.
Native desktop applications can process large amounts of data more efficiently than web-based applications. This leads to faster loan approval times, better processing speed, and a seamless experience for the end-user.
Developing an application for a specific operating system allows developers to customize the user interface (UI) to match the platform’s design guidelines, resulting in a more intuitive and streamlined user experience.
Native desktop applications provide a more secure environment for loan management. Since they are not reliant on an internet connection for all operations, data is stored securely on local systems, reducing the risk of data breaches and cyber threats.
Unlike cloud-based solutions, native desktop applications allow users to access and manage loan data offline. This is particularly beneficial for users who may not have a stable internet connection but need access to their data.
When designing a native desktop loan management application, several key features should be incorporated to ensure it is efficient and effective. Here are some of the most important:
A native desktop loan management application is a software program developed specifically for a particular operating system (like Windows or macOS) to handle various aspects of loan management, including tracking, payment scheduling, and loan approvals.
Native desktop applications offer faster performance, enhanced security, a more seamless user experience, and offline functionality, making them an excellent choice for managing loans effectively.
Native desktop applications provide superior performance, offline access, and better security compared to cloud-based solutions. However, cloud solutions may offer more flexibility and easier scalability.
The main types of loan management applications include Loan Origination Systems (LOS), Loan Servicing Applications, Loan Collection Systems, Financial Reporting Tools, and Compliance and Risk Management Systems.
Key features to consider include real-time loan tracking, automated payment reminders, data analytics, third-party service integration, and a user-friendly interface.
The development time varies based on the complexity and scope of the application. Typically, it can take anywhere from a few months to over a year for development, testing, and deployment.
Challenges include high development costs, complex feature implementation, data synchronization, and ongoing maintenance to ensure compatibility with system updates and security patches.
Developing a native desktop loan management application is a valuable investment for businesses looking to streamline their loan processes and enhance customer service. By understanding the various types of loan management applications and their features, companies can make informed decisions on how to best integrate technology into their loan management systems.
This page was last edited on 27 March 2025, at 1:16 pm
In today’s fast-paced digital world, mobile apps are essential tools for managing various tasks, from productivity to entertainment. One common requirement for many mobile applications is the ability to view and interact with PDFs. Developing a PDF viewer mobile app is an essential task for developers, especially when considering the rich feature set that Swift […]
In the ever-evolving world of audio production, the need for specialized software tools has never been more critical. For both budding musicians and professional sound engineers, the development of native desktop audio production applications has revolutionized the way music is created, edited, and produced. This article will explore what native desktop audio production applications are, […]
In today’s fast-paced world, sleep has become a vital aspect of our health and well-being. As people become more health-conscious, the demand for sleep tracker mobile applications has risen. These apps help users monitor their sleep patterns and improve their overall health. If you’re considering developing a sleep tracker iOS app, Objective-C is one of […]
In today’s fast-paced world, ride-sharing services have become an essential part of urban mobility. Whether it’s Uber, Lyft, or other similar platforms, these apps have revolutionized how people get around. If you’re looking to build your own ride-sharing iOS app, Objective-C remains a reliable and effective programming language for development, especially for legacy systems or […]
In today’s rapidly evolving digital landscape, mobile banking apps have become an essential part of modern financial services. They offer customers the convenience of accessing their bank accounts, making transactions, and managing finances directly from their smartphones. As mobile banking apps continue to grow in popularity, banking mobile app development with Java stands out as […]
In today’s fast-paced digital world, barcode scanners are crucial tools for many businesses, enabling quick and efficient item scanning for inventory management, sales tracking, and more. For iOS developers, creating a barcode scanner mobile app is a valuable skill. This article will delve into barcode scanner iOS mobile app development with Objective-C, explaining the types […]
Your email address will not be published. Required fields are marked *
Comment *
Name *
Email *
Website
Save my name, email, and website in this browser for the next time I comment.